# Building Access — Fire-Drill Roll Call (Stourfield Campus)

During a fire drill, all occupants assemble at the north car park muster point. Facilities staff bring the printed roster from the desk drawer and cross off names as people report. Wardens in orange vests sweep each floor and confirm clearance to the drill coordinator. Nobody re-enters until the coordinator gives the all-clear. After the drill, the facilities desk resets the stairwell doors, which relock automatically; re-arming the east stairwell panel requires the code below.

door code, yahop-hahof: bdg-XNWIK-65179

Runbook 7.3 — Account Recovery (Quickfind Autocomplete Team)

New team members: when investigating the slow Quickfind autocomplete index, you will occasionally need the indexer service account, whose session expires after inactivity. Do not create a new account; reindexing jobs are bound to the existing one. Instead, run the recovery flow from the ops bastion, which restores the account and re-grants index permissions. The flow prompts exactly once for the recovery passphrase, given below.

vault phrase of tagag-fawef = lammir-ulaiel-oliax-belox-eliox-ulaok-gilael-norys-holox-fenir

Leadership Review Briefing — Harrowgate Site Lease

Landlord Corvess Holdings proposes a 14% uplift at renewal. We counter at 6% with a five-year term and a break clause at year three. Comparable space in the Harrowgate district runs 9% below current asking. Walking away costs an estimated two months of fit-out disruption at the Dunmore alternative. Decision needed by month-end. Context on where this fits our plans is appended below.

confidential, bawip-fahap: Gross margin on Ulaael came in at 5 percent against a plan of 10 percent. Only 5 of the 100 pilot accounts renewed Ulaael, so a churn review is set for July 1.

Welcome to the Brimshaw image-slimming effort. All base images are rebuilt nightly with a minimal root layer, and every removed package is logged for your review in the attestation manifest. The manifest store is sealed per policy; to open it for inspection, use the recovery passphrase below.

strongbox words: druvan-lamys-eliius-jorax-istox-soreth-ulays-gilix-ralix-oliiel-norwyn-casvan-praius